Altiero is of Italian origin, derived from the Germanic elements 'alt' meaning 'old' or 'high' and 'heri' meaning 'army' or 'warrior.' Historically, it connotes nobility and exalted stature, often associated with leadership and valor. The name gained prominence in Italian culture and was borne by notable figures in political and intellectual history, emphasizing strength and dignity.

Cultural Significance of Altiero

Altiero holds cultural importance primarily in Italy, symbolizing nobility, strength, and leadership. It gained historical prominence through Altiero Spinelli, a key figure in European federalism during the 20th century. The name reflects a blend of Germanic warrior roots and Italian Renaissance ideals, often chosen to honor heritage and intellectual legacy, embodying a spirit of courage and vision.
